Wall Maintenance
Examining wall surfaces for any imperfections and promptly addressing them with required repair work is vital for achieving a smooth and remarkable paint work. Before beginning the paint process, very carefully check out the walls for splits, openings, dents, or any other damage that could impact the final result.

In addition, look for any loose paint or wallpaper that might require to be eliminated. Remove any type of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to develop a consistent appearance.
It's likewise important to check for water damage, as this can cause mold and mildew development and impact the adhesion of the new paint. Deal with any kind of water stains or mold with the suitable cleansing solutions prior to waging the paint process.
Cleansing and Surface Area Prep Work
To make sure a pristine and well-prepared surface area for paint, the next action includes extensively cleaning up and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ber cloth or a duster to remove any loose dust, cobwebs, or debris.
For more stubborn dust or gunk, a service of moderate detergent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the wall surfaces, complied with by a comprehensive rinse with clean water. Pay unique attention to locations near light buttons, door handles, and walls, as these often tend to collect even more dust.
After cleaning, it is important to evaluate the walls for any cracks, holes, or blemishes. These must be full of spackling compound and sanded smooth when completely dry. Sanding the wall surfaces l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ly likewise aid develop a consistent surface area for paint.
Priming and Taping
Before paint, the walls ought to be primed to ensure appropriate attachment of the paint and taped to secure adjacent surface areas from roaming brushstrokes. Priming works as a vital action in the paint procedure, especially for new drywall or surface areas that have been patched or fixed. It aids secure the wall surface, developing a smooth and consistent surface for the paint to stick to. In addition, primer can improve the toughness and coverage of the paint, inevitably resulting in a more specialist and long-lasting finish.
When it comes to taping, using pain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you want to secure is important to accomplish cl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is developed to be easily applied and gotten rid of without harming the underlying surface or leaving any kind of deposit.
